Commitment to safeguarding
Our organisation is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, young people and vulnerable adults. We expect all staff, volunteers and trustees to share this commitment.
Our recruitment process follows the keeping children safe in education guidance.
Offers of employment may be subject to the following checks (where relevant):
childcare disqualification
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S)
medical
online and social media
prohibition from teaching
right to work
satisfactory references
suitability to work with children
You must tell us about any unspent conviction, cautions, reprimands or warnings under the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act 1974 (Exceptions) Order 1975.

Having recently achieved the highest award of ‘Excellent’ in our Church School Inspection, St. Mary’s is a school that has been on a remarkable journey of improvement to one which is now exceptionally strong. Our committed and dedicated staff work extraordinarily hard for the benefit of all children who attend St. Mary’s, from nursery to Year 6. We offer our children a very strong and bespoke curriculum which has been planned and delivered over the past 4 and a half years. Due to this, teachers are very well supported and this includes support by both senior and middle leaders. All members of St. Mary’s are key to driving improvement and everyone is valued for their input into our vision of excellence for all. Our full time Family and Inclusion worker is instrumental in working with staff, pupils and their families, leading to the best progress possible for our children.
